The Case of the Snack Shack

Harborville’s Beach Snack Shop had been open only an

hour when Max stopped in and noticed a new poster

announcing a price increase.

“I put the sign up this morning,” Mr Levine told him.

“I had to raise my prices ten percent because I have so

many new expenses. Like now I need a new window for

my back room. Somebody broke it trying to get into my

store last night.”

“Have you called the police?” Max asked.

“No, nothing was stolen.” He led Max to a small

storeroom in the back. “I use this space as an office.

I sat here and made my price change poster last night.

As soon as I was done, I left it on that old desk. When I

went out, I locked the door to the main part of my store.

So whoever got in was stuck in this little storeroom.

There is nothing here to steal.”
